The eyes of an owl are not true “eyeballs.” Their tube-shaped eyes are completely immobile, providing binocular vision which fully focuses on their prey and boosts depth perception. The eyes take up nearly all of the room inside an owl’s skull. Large and forward facing, they may account for one to five percent of the owl's body weight, depending on species. Owls and the related nightjars (including Whip-poor-wills and nighthawks) are among the only birds that have a larger upper eyelid than lower eyelid.
